Section 2 analyzes a security pattern in detail, while section 3 relates patterns to the architectural layers of the system. In section 3, we explore the cyber security analytics framework and then realize a non homogenous markov model for security evaluation that is capable of analyzing the evolving exploitability and impact measures of a given network. Securityrelated websites are tremendously popular with savvy internet users. Security patterns msu cse michigan state university. Easy baby sewing patterns free pdf, and video tutorial this content contains affiliate links or sponsored elements, read our disclosure policy. A microservices architecture also brings some challenges. Most enterprise applications have security audit requirements.
This technical guide provides a pattern based security design methodology and a system of security design patterns. Net core provides many tools and libraries to secure your apps including builtin identity providers but you can use 3rd party identity services such as facebook, twitter, or linkedin. May 12, 2016 an evolving security landscape security patterns in the cloud 1. Free toys crochet patterns lovecrafts, loveknittings. Security patterns are also intended to be used and understood by developers who are not security professionals 12. In this manner, the audit log serves as a record of events for the application. On february 17th, 2011 i first blogged about the inside security tint envelope, also known as the security pattern envelope. Burglary patterns and security measures securlly industry association by dr. Network security is a big topic and is growing into a high pro. Currently, those patterns lack comprehensive structure that conveys essential information inherent to security engineering. Security patterns are increasingly being used by developers who take. Written by the authority on security patterns, this unique book examines the structure and purpose of security patterns, illustrating their use with the help of detailed implementation advice, numerous code samples, and descriptions in uml.
A national security doctrine for israel policy paper. As of publishing, that original post has attracted 1,043 views, making it the. Design patterns for microservices azure architecture. Net core, you can easily manage app secrets, which are a way to store and use confidential information without having to expose it in the code. These patterns are essentially security best practices presented in a template format. The open group security forum decided to develop design patterns for information.
How security design patterns lead software without holes and how one good system software uses one suitable security pattern that be able to respond each possible attacks. The secure process creation pattern is a pattern for helping the developer create a process in a secure mechanism, however like most security patterns, it still does come down to the decisions and choices the developer makes. Common problems amongst microservice implementations sometimes these issues are developerinduced sometimes theres a lack of builtin or easy security controls for a stack we make tradeoffs for functionalityfeatures over security congratulations, you all have jobs. On the other hand, the input field can be checked for hazardous characters such as an apostrophe, or for forbidden patterns such as double hyphen this provides negative security. Security patterns are intended to capture security expertise in the form of worked solutions to recurring problems.
Software security patterns are structured solutions to reoccurring security problems. All of the classical design patterns have different instantiations to fulfill some information security goal. Integrating security patterns with security requirements. These patterns include authentication, authorization, rolebased. The design of the database architecture is performed according to the requirements from the uses cases for the level of security needed and the security model adopted in. Secure design patterns are meant to eliminate the accidental insertion of vulnerabilities into code and to mitigate the consequences of these vulnerabilities. Core security patterns addresses both aspects of security and will be a guide to developers everywhere in creating more secure applications. Integrating security patterns with security requirements analysis 5 pattern canpotentially tackle. We repeatedly heard that you wanted to rapidly build or scale your pentesting and red teams, test more systems in less time, and better train users to recognize and resist phishing campaigns while still staying. Request pdf on oct 24, 2005, ramesh nagappan and others published core security patterns.
Cheng software engineering and network systems laboratory. Cloud can be more secure than traditional datacenters. It security patterns in this article we discuss how the evolution of design patterns has shaped the prevalent understanding of security patterns. Enterprise security requirements for restful web services rest security patterns moving beyond pointtopoint web services in the enterprise. Standard of good practice, security principles, and control catalogues. A security audit allows auditors to reconcile actions or events that have taken place in the application with the policies that govern those actions. E7 non core manage distributed signals intelligence sigint operations dso e5 core manage selector taskings.
Additionally, one can create a new design pattern to specifically achieve some security goal. We would like to show you a description here but the site wont allow us. Cloud architectures can wipe out some traditional security headaches. Our combined experience of 35 years have seen us working in security and crypto for microcontrollers, smartcards, automotive, wireless connectivity, asic. Auditing is an essential part of any security design. Our final technical report documenting patterns of security in web applications. David tyree james edwardshewitt executive summary a security pattern is a wellunderstood solution to a recurring information security problem. The system of security patterns the open group publications.
Security patterns can be applied to achieve goals in the area of security. Security concerns must inform every phase of software development, from requirements engineering to design, implementation, test ing, and deployment. It is natural to try to codify this expertise in the form of patterns. A security pattern is a wellunderstood solution to a recurring information security problem. Download hundreds of free sewing patterns mood sewciety. E4 core complete security reports and documents e4 noncore conduct approach and visit boardings e4 core conduct craft, vehicle, personnel, aircraft, and baggage inspections e5 core conduct crew served weapons training. Core security patterns pdf free download, this book is not on fire audio download bcfaf6891f share on facebook.
This guide introduces the pattern based security design methodology and approach to software architecture how patterns are created and documented, how to use patterns to design security into a system. We apply these patterns through a secure system development method based on a hierarchical architecture whose layers define the scope of each security. Keep them on your window sill and wait patiently to see what happens. We show a variety of security patterns and their use in the construction of secure systems. Web services in the enterprise 3 ws restful enterprise integration ei background soap, wsdl, uddi sophisticated infrastructure available today web background web api, saas,cloud lightweight service. Based on that we refine a security pattern template introduced at plop 2001 8 in section 1. The patterns in this report address highlevel security concerns, such as how to handle communication with untrusted thirdparty systems and the importance of multilayered security. Citeseerx security patterns and security standards with. Security design patterns secure process creation codeproject. E4 core perform distributed signals intelligence sigint operations dso e6 core process collection requirements e. Pdf security patterns for capturing encryptionbased access. The design patterns shown here can help mitigate these challenges.
This format, we feel, will assist the reader in identifying and understanding existing. Cloud applications are exposed on the internet outside trusted onpremises boundaries, are often open to the public, and may serve untrusted users. Your feedback is critical to improving the quality and applicability of the best practices listed in the security analysis of core j2ee design patterns. Introduction a system intrusion is any attempt to attack a system and compromise its security aspects such as integrity, confidentiality, or availability. This fact would facilitate the designer in the selection and tailoring of security policies, patterns, mechanisms, and. General information knowledge of current security threats and. An evolving security landscape security patterns in the cloud bill shinn aws principal security solutions architect 2. That is, once general policies are defined, security patterns can assist in identifying and formulating all security practices that are relevant to your environment. Enterprise security patterns could also facilitate the selection and tailoring of security policies, patterns, mechanisms, and technologies when a designer is building esas. The persistent aspects of the conceptual model are typically mapped into relational databases.
Evasive attacks dont reuse artifacts and may even use new techniques and tactics. Build security in every layer with cloud, you lose a little bit of physical control but not your ownership design with security in mind create distinct security groups for each amazon ec2 cluster use groupbased rules for controlling access between layers restrict external access to specific ip ranges encrypt data atrest in amazon s3. With core security patterns as a trusted security advisor, you will learn how these architectural patterns and best practices fit in securing real world software development process, and how you can leverage them to solve your security and identity related problems. Knowledge of current security threats and patterns as the world in which we live grows ever more complicated, the modern day security officer must be ever vigilant in the pursuit to stay ahead of those that wish to do harm to the american working class and way of life. Best practices and strategies for j2ee, web services, and identity management find, read and cite all. Download poor mans security envelope pdf download it.
Ambassador services are often deployed as a sidecar see below. Standard of good practice, security principles, and. Kente cloth uses repeated colours and shapes to make bold bright patterns. Security best practices and patterns microsoft azure. Citeseerx document details isaac councill, lee giles, pradeep teregowda. Security patterns cloud design patterns microsoft docs. Since its creation, the state of israel has always faced threats and challenges related to its security, but has never had a national security doctrine a document that is intended to protect and promote the states national security interests. This paper describes research into investigating an appropriate template for security patterns that is tailored to meet the needs of secure system development. Science of cyber security as a system of models and problems alexander kott, us army research laboratory, adelphi, md a version of this paper appears as a book chapter in the network science and cybersecurity.
About core security, a helpsystems company threataware identity, access, and threat management solutions core security delivers marketleading, threataware, vulnerability, identity and access management solutions that provide the actionable intelligence and context needed to manage security risks across the enterprise. Springer, new york abstract terms like science of cyber or cyber science have been appearing in literature with. We are active participants in the cryptographic research community and we are part of standardization bodies such as bluetooth, ieee and various consortia. In contrast to the designlevel patterns popularized in gamma 1995, secure design patterns address security issues at widely varying. Security patterns are proposed as a means of bridging the gap between developers and security experts. Ambassador can be used to offload common client connectivity tasks such as monitoring, logging, routing, and security such as tls in a language agnostic way. Whitfield diffie, inventor of publickey cryptography. Modern web security patterns chad hollman analyst, county of sacramento department of technology.
The result is a book that collects the important design decision points for using web services in a style that focuses on principles that are likely to be valuable despite changes in technology. Over the past few months we have been talking to our customers, prospects, and partners about how we may work to make core impact an even better fit for different organizational needs. Provides an extensive, uptodate catalog of security patterns. Azure and gcp virtual networks are similar to vpc by default, network security groups are open to the same subnet nsgs apply to subnets and to instances nsgs use an acllike structure with prioritization, which is very different than aws azure also supports fully public services that. Use this assessment to learn about five core security patterns to prevent evasive threats without relying.
Security patterns join the extensive knowledge accumulated about security with the structure provided by patterns to provide guidelines for secure system design and evaluation. A security pattern is a wellunderstood solution to a recurring information. Security patterns, intrusion detection systems, signaturebased ids, behaviorbased ids. Towards an organization of security patterns munawar hafiz. Easy baby sewing patterns free pdf, and video tutorials. While some of these patterns will take the form of design patterns, not all security patterns are design patterns. Security pattern print envelopes art perspective said. These best practices come from our experience with azure security and the experiences of customers like you. Free patterns for pants, bibs, baby car seat covers, dresses and more.
Chapter 2 using security patterns to develop secure systems. Chris steel, ramesh nagappan, ray lai core security patterns. The articles below contain security best practices to use when youre designing, deploying, and managing your cloud solutions by using azure. They are patterns in the sense originally defined by christopher alexander applied to the domain of information security. Johnson university of illinois at urbanachampaign mha. Others followed it by making security pattern catalogs either individually2,3,4, or by formal5 and informal collaboration6. The opening chapters are tutorial in style, describing the nature and structure of the design patterns, and how to use them. See more ideas about security envelopes, envelope and envelope art. In accordance with viega and mcgraw 31 we assume that a set of guiding principles, including the following one, cannot be complete in terms.
Demand from citizens and regulators has placed a greater emphasis on data security caused by widespread automation and outsourcing trends in the last 1020 years. Security industry association 1801 k street, nw, suite 1203l washington, dc 200061. We hope our guide will help address the critical shortage of advice on securely coding using existing design patterns. Add lovey blanket bear security blanket teddy to favorites. Enterprise security patterns for restful web services. June 2018 54 may 2018 91 april 2018 32 march 2018 31 february 2018 36 january 2018 22. Though the term gauze may have you thinking of wrapping swollen wrists and padding bandages, gauze fabric was originally made of silk and used exclusively for clothing. However, industrystandard security principles and controls can be applied at all levels of the arcgis platform architecture to ease this effort. Use this assessment to learn about five core security patterns to prevent evasive threats without relying on detection. Choose from over a million free vectors, clipart graphics, vector art images, design templates, and illustrations created by artists worldwide. Therefore, they are used in our pattern based approach and will be referred to as the ten principles. Understanding the relative value of information and protecting it accordingly. Little did i know that it would be such a popular post. Section 4 describes our methodology for secure systems design using.
The existing security mechanism is captured as serenity system engineering for security and dependability security patterns that describe a security problem and its solution in an abstract way. Science if you have any seeds you could plant them into a small pot of soil. Mar 25, 2018 evasive attacks dont reuse artifacts and may even use new techniques and tactics. Security pattern free vector art 43,461 free downloads. In field of software security patterns, first of all, yoder and baralow represent several security patterns in 1997, but. Evaluation of the existing security patterns in software security. Security patterns for j2ee, web services, identity management, and service provisioning 466 security pattern template 466 security patterns catalog 467 security patterns and their relationships 478 patterns driven security design 488 security design processes 490 policy design 496 classification 497 application security assessment model 499. Baldwin redefining security has recently become something of a cottage industry. Science of cyber security as a system of models and problems. National security and core values in american history. An evolving security landscape security patterns in the cloud. Introduction to security design patterns pdf introduction to security design patterns pdf availability. Applications must be designed and deployed in a way that protects them from malicious. We then analyse that particularly in the area of security the best practices are also manifested in other ways than only design patterns e.
Legend all modern organisations handle and manage information, including personal data, as part of their business. But only if you understand how to leverage the cloud. To illustrate our ideas, we present an instance of this new type of pattern, showing how it can be used. Technical professionals cant rely on threat intelligence alone for catching such threats. A comprehensive book on security patterns, which are critical for secure programming. If bad decisions are made with the secure process creation pattern, well then, its still going to be insecure. E4 non core generate request for information rfi e4 non core identify collection gaps. So heres a pdf file with scrambled lorem ipsum letters that you can print and wrap around your secret message before shoving it into the envelope. Lovey blanket bear security blanket teddy downloadable pdf. Create your own repeating shape and coloured pattern inspired by kente cloth designs.